Coco, I feel your pain. Incoming calls and calls needing to be returned of made are probably the things that most often slip through the cracks in my office. It seems as if email has truly taken over, and calls are too much of a hassle!

One thing I have begun doing is emailing myself whenever I take a message on the phone, whenever I check my boss' voicemail, or whenever he lets me know he needs to make a call. Then I can sort of shuttle the calls in through my normal intake procedure. I have a category for 'calls to be made' and 'discuss with boss', and at least the 'discuss with boss' stuff seems to be flowing through my pipeline much more smoothly, and we at least touch on the calls to be made.

Now if I can just figure out how to pin him down and do the call list...
